BMI Foundation Inc. Releases Workshop Songbook
by Charlie Piane - Apr 29, 2009


The BMI Foundation, Inc. is proud to announce the publication of 'The BMI Workshop Songbook,' a piano/vocal folio featuring 20 new, never-before released songs written by members and alumni of the Tony-honored BMI Lehman Engel Musical Theatre Workshop, including Robert Lopez (Avenue Q), Maury Yeston (Nine), Tom Kitt (Next To Normal), Michael John LaChiusa (The Wild Party, Giant), and many more. The songs were chosen for their appeal and usefulness for singers searching for fresh audition, cabaret, and concert material. In addition, Broadway's best and brightest performers, including Christine Ebersole, Neil Patrick Harris and Cheyenne Jackson, can be heard singing each featured title in the songbook on 'The BMI Workshop Songbook Podcast' at www.bmi.com/podcasts/songbook. The songbook is priced at $19.99, and can be purchased at the aforementioned website and Colony Music Center (1619 Broadway NYC).

Photo Flash: Linda Lavin Brings 'MOMENTS LIKE THIS' To Birdland
by Eddie Varley - Apr 8, 2009


On Monday, April 6, Linda Lavin returned to the Broadway at Birdland stage with a new show, along with musical director/singer Billy Stritch, Steve Doyle on bass, and Steve Bakunas on drums. The show, 'Moments Like This' is a new show that gave the sold-out Birdland audience a chance to meet the Broadway and television star up-close and personal as she recalled her roots in the theater, her love of torch songs, and a life-long obsession with the big bands of the 1940's.
